Types of Bee Stings and Allergic Reactions
Bee stings can be categorized into two primary types: those that cause only local reactions and those that result in systemic reactions. Local reactions are characterized by redness, swelling, and pain around the affected area, whereas systemic reactions can produce symptoms such as difficulty breathing, rapid heartbeat, and dizziness.Here are some of the most common types of bee stings and their potential allergic reactions:
- Honey bee stings are among the most common and typically cause local reactions. However, in rare cases, they can also lead to systemic reactions.
- Yellowjacket stings are known to cause intense pain and can result in severe allergic reactions, particularly in individuals with a history of bee sting allergies.
- Paper wasp stings are generally less severe than those from honey bees or yellowjackets, but can still cause local reactions and, in some cases, systemic reactions.
- Bald-faced hornet stings are similar to yellowjacket stings and can produce intense pain and local reactions.
Understanding the specific type of bee sting is crucial in determining the severity of the reaction and selecting the most effective treatment.

Typical Symptoms of Bee Sting Reactions and Urgency Levels
The severity of a bee sting reaction can be classified into three primary categories, based on the symptoms and their urgency level.Here are some common symptoms of bee sting reactions, categorized by urgency level:
- Local reactions, characterized by redness, swelling, and pain around the affected area, often resolve on their own within a few hours.
- Moderate symptoms, including shortness of breath, rapid heartbeat, and dizziness, typically require medical attention and may be treated with antihistamines and corticosteroids.
- Severe reactions, marked by difficulty breathing, rapid heartbeat, and loss of consciousness, are life-threatening and require immediate medical attention and potentially, epinephrine injections.

Organizing a first-aid kit for emergencies related to bee stings: Best Antihistamine For Bee Sting
A well-stocked first-aid kit is essential for handling emergencies related to bee stings. A typical first-aid kit for bee sting emergencies should include essential supplies to provide immediate relief and prevent further complications.A first-aid kit for bee stings should include the following essential items:
- Antihistamines: Such as diphenhydramine (Benadryl)
- Adrenaline injectors (EpiPens)
- Wound cleaning agents and gauze
- Scissors
- Antibiotic ointment
- Bandages and band-aids
- Medical tape
